CVE-ID: CVE-2022-3028
Exploit availability: No
DescriptionThe vulnerability allows a local user to escalate privileges on the system.
The vulnerability exists due to a race condition in the Linux kernel's IP framework for transforming packets (XFRM subsystem) when multiple calls to xfrm_probe_algs occurred simultaneously. A local user can exploit the race and escalate privileges on the system.
MitigationInstall updates from vendor's repository.
Vulnerable software versionsFedora: 37
kernel-tools: before 5.19.4-300.fc37
kernel-headers: before 5.19.4-300.fc37
kernel: before 5.19.6-300.fc37
